Taiwan investigates possible 1st local COVID-19 circumstance in two months
Taiwan has put a lot more than 100 persons under quarantine although it investigates its primary possible local circumstance of coronavirus infection found in more than 8 weeks, a Japanese woman who all tested positive the other day, the federal government said on Wednesday (Jun 24).

Taiwan's early and powerful response provides kept the pandemic away, with just 446 attacks and seven deaths, the majority of cases becoming imported and having already recovered.

Taiwan's Central Epidemic Command Centre said Japan experienced notified them on Tuesday that the woman, who actually arrived on the island due to a student found in late February, analyzed positive after returning to Japan on Jun 20, though she was asymptomatic.

More than 100 persons who had connection with her in Taiwan have been located in quarantine, it added.

Wellness Minister Chen Shih-chung told reporters in Taipei authorities were awaiting further facts before formally classifying the circumstance, but that it could have been acquired while she was found in Taiwan and he cannot rule out local transmission.

"Taiwan has recently seen 73 days with no local cases, but we must still raise our vigilance," he added.

Taiwan effectively closed it has the borders to most foreigners found in mid-March, and has been extremely wary of reopening them in the event of a second wave of infections.

Life in Taiwan features generally continued as regular with none of the lockdowns observed in other areas of the world, although government has encouraged community distancing and deal with masks are actually widely worn in public.
